Somatostatin acts at many sites to inhibit the release of many hormones and other secretory proteins. The biologic effects of somatostatin are probably mediated by a family of G protein-coupled receptors that are expressed in a tissue-specific manner. SST1 receptor is a Gi/Go-coupled GPCR which is expressed in pancreatic islets, pituitary, Cerebellum (Purkinje cells), frontal cortex (pyramidal cells), hippocampus (CA1-4 subfields and some granule cells of the dentate gyrus). It inhibits cAMP accumulation and stimulates tyrosine phosphatase activity, it also can antiproliferation.
